[edit] Summary

I designed this wash cloth as a way to play with a few new concepts for me: knitted cast on, Threaded Stitch, and a sewn cast-off. I was really impressed with how the threaded stitch came out. If you have trouble getting the stitch, visit the Threaded Stitch page for more detail.

[edit] Instructions

  1. Use 1 size 7 needle and one size 10 needle.
  2. Cast on 34 stitches onto the larger needle with a knitted or other cast on
  3. knit 3 rows
  4. K3, P28, K3
  5. K3, keeping the yarn in back and using the small needle insert the tip through the first stitch as if to purl. Then knit the second stitch and pull the loop through the first stitch, but don't drop it off the second needle. Now, knit into the back of the 1st stitch and drop both stitches off the left needle together. Repeat until 3 stitches remain on your left needle. k3.
  6. K3, P28, K3
  7. K4, keeping the yarn in back and using the small needle insert the tip through the first stitch as if to purl then knit the second stitch and pull the loop through the first stitch, but don't drop it off the second needle. Now, knit into the back of the 1st stitch and drop both stitches off the left needle together. Repeat until 4 stitches remain on your left needle. k4.
  8. Repeat rows 5-7 9 times
  9. Knit 3 rows
  10. Cast-off using a sewn cast-off and weave in ends
